Spatiotemporal Photonic Crystals
We study photonic systems periodic in both time and space - spatiotemporal photonic crystals, and find that their bandstructure contains both frequency and momentum bandgaps. When the two types of bandgaps coincide, anomalous bandstructure is observed.

Progress in molecular imprinted photonic crystals
Photonic crystal is a kind of ordered material which consists of two or more periodic arranged refractive index materials, and the propagation of light can be controlled by changing its average refractive index or lattice spacing.
